[libvirt] [PATCH 2/4] conf: make virDomainDefAddController() public

Laine Stump laine at laine.org
Thu Apr 21 18:48:14 UTC 2016


This will be needed by the qemu driver in an upcoming patch.
---
 src/conf/domain_conf.c   | 2 +-
 src/conf/domain_conf.h   | 2 ++
 src/libvirt_private.syms | 1 +
 3 files changed, 4 insertions(+), 1 deletion(-)

diff --git a/src/conf/domain_conf.c b/src/conf/domain_conf.c
index db567f5..b1e6084 100644
--- a/src/conf/domain_conf.c
+++ b/src/conf/domain_conf.c
@@ -14555,7 +14555,7 @@ virDomainEmulatorPinDefParseXML(xmlNodePtr node)
 }
 
 
-static virDomainControllerDefPtr
+virDomainControllerDefPtr
 virDomainDefAddController(virDomainDefPtr def, int type, int idx, int model)
 {
     virDomainControllerDefPtr cont;
diff --git a/src/conf/domain_conf.h b/src/conf/domain_conf.h
index fd540ed..add8e6e 100644
--- a/src/conf/domain_conf.h
+++ b/src/conf/domain_conf.h
@@ -3093,6 +3093,8 @@ VIR_ENUM_DECL(virDomainCpuPlacementMode)
 
 VIR_ENUM_DECL(virDomainStartupPolicy)
 
+virDomainControllerDefPtr
+virDomainDefAddController(virDomainDefPtr def, int type, int idx, int model);
 int
 virDomainDefAddUSBController(virDomainDefPtr def, int idx, int model);
 int
diff --git a/src/libvirt_private.syms b/src/libvirt_private.syms
index 2b55369..019d2e1 100644
--- a/src/libvirt_private.syms
+++ b/src/libvirt_private.syms
@@ -201,6 +201,7 @@ virDomainControllerRemove;
 virDomainControllerTypeToString;
 virDomainCpuPlacementModeTypeFromString;
 virDomainCpuPlacementModeTypeToString;
+virDomainDefAddController;
 virDomainDefAddImplicitDevices;
 virDomainDefAddUSBController;
 virDomainDefCheckABIStability;
-- 
2.5.5




More information about the libvir-list mailing list